How to support knee joint lubrication

To effectively nourish your joints, follow these practical steps for improving knee joint lubrication through nutrition:

  1. Evaluate Your Diet: Assess your current dietary habits to identify gaps in essential nutrients.
  2. Incorporate Omega-3 Fatty Acids: These healthy fats can be sourced from fish, chia seeds, and walnuts to help reduce inflammation.
  3. Ensure Adequate Hydration: Drink plenty of water throughout the day to support synovial fluid production.
  4. Focus on Protein Intake: Aim to include lean protein sources such as chicken, legumes, and dairy, which are vital for tissue repair.
  5. Supplement Wisely: Consider natural supplements like glucosamine or turmeric, known for their joint-health benefits.

Nutrition essentials for joint health

Nutrition plays a significant role in maintaining joint health, particularly when it comes to knee lubrication. Key nutrients, such as calcium and vitamin D, are crucial for bone health, while vitamin C is essential for collagen production, which strengthens joint tissues. Furthermore, hydration remains fundamental; joints require an adequate amount of water to maintain the elasticity of synovial fluid. Remember that food must be digested before these nutrients can be absorbed by the body, and factors like age and activity level can influence your nutritional requirements.

  • Protein: Vital for repairing and building tissue supports joint structure.
  • Calcium: Essential for maintaining bone density and strength.
  • Vitamin D: Supports calcium absorption and bone health.
  • Vitamin C: Aids collagen production for joint tissue health.
  • Omega-3: Known for its anti-inflammatory properties, beneficial for joint pain relief.
